Why Timing Matters
New garage floors start taking damage almost immediately from:
- road salt
- tire marks
- moisture
- daily use
Once that happens, it’s harder to restore the concrete.

What Happens If You Wait?
Delaying epoxy can lead to:
- permanent stains
- small cracks forming
- surface wear
This can increase prep work and cost later on.
When Can You Apply Epoxy?
For new homes:
- wait at least 28 days after the concrete is poured
- ensure moisture levels are properly tested
